How to combat spiritual laziness?

Combating spiritual laziness requires effort, reliance on God, and persistence in righteous actions.

Quranic Answer

Spiritual laziness is a significant challenge that many people face. The Holy Quran emphasizes the importance of activity and striving in the path of God. For instance, in Surah Al-Ankabut, verse 69, it states: 'And those who strive for Us, We will surely guide them to Our ways. And indeed, Allah is with the doers of good.' This verse promises that those who strive in the way of Allah will be guided. Therefore, one way to combat spiritual laziness is to make an effort to draw closer to God and follow the prescribed duties of religion. Additionally, the sayings of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him) are noteworthy in this regard. He said: 'The best of deeds is that which is done consistently, even if it is small.' This highlights that the quantity of action is not as important as the consistency in performing it. When a person realizes that they should focus on pleasing God and strive to achieve that, their perception of laziness changes. Furthermore, studying the Quran and reflecting on its verses can provide motivation and invigorate the spirit. In Surah Al-Imran, verse 139, believers are encouraged not to grieve or be sad, and ultimately to place their trust in Allah. The remembrance of God refreshes the soul and inspires a person to engage in good deeds. Therefore, combating spiritual laziness requires effort, reliance on God, and persistence in righteous actions.
